The (Mobile Repairing Tool) is a specialized utility widely used by technicians for unlocking and repairing Android devices, particularly those from brands like Huawei, Xiaomi, and Vivo . Traditionally requiring a physical security dongle, recent versions and "loaders" have surfaced that claim to offer "exclusive" access to its features without a hardware key.
